Polish clergy (1819–1882)
Pastor Leopold v. Otto also Leopold Marcin von Otto was a Lutheran pastor of the German community in Warsaw and Poland and a national activist, participant of the patriotic manifestation of 1861 in Warsaw. In 1866–1875 Otto worked in Cieszyn. He published a book about the "Deutsche Evangelische Gemeinde" and also wrote sermons and religious writings.
